Q.
What is a Concept Draft?
A. A Concept Draft is a
sketched out page of a website. Concept drafts often have an unfinished
look to them. That's normal in this phase of the project. They serve
mostly as a tool to hone in on your site structure (how many columns,
where the call to action goes, etc.) and color scheme (monochromatic,
full color, pastels only, vivid tones, etc.) and overall look
(photographic, 3D style, high-tech, open-space, etc). Concept Drafts are
drawn up basically to get our and your ideas on the same “channel”.
Q.
What is a Base Design?
A. Derived
from the
Concept Draft and your feedback, a Base Design will be created. This is
your first real look at your website. Base Designs can, and will,
undergo revisions - so we expect changes and so should you. This is the
stage when your website will be molded into a working best looking site
that fits your needs and what you represent.
Q.
What constitutes a Revision?
A. A Revision is a
modification to your base design. The first revision may be fairly
substantial – for example swapping colors, making the logo bigger or
changing a photograph here and there. However as your project progresses,
revisions should become less drastic such as slightly shifting a color
darker or lighter, making text a tad bigger or move the logo by a few
pixels.
Q.
What is a Final Design?
A. The Final Design is
the result of your base design after it has undergone all revisions and
you have given Final Design Approval. Final Designs cannot be revised,
when absolutely necessary a nominal fee usual applies.
To give you an idea of how important this stage is, we could compare it
to bringing your car to a body shop to get it painted, and when they
start applying the first coat of the red you had chosen, you now decide
you want your car blue instead. Make sure you are satisfied with your design before you give Final
Design Approval. It is true that nothing is cast in stone, just
like the car painter can re-sand your car and repaint it blue, we can
also change the whole look of your pre-designed site too, this can be
very time consuming however. Keep in mind that all of the components and
colors of a design are chosen and coordinated to the focal point or
message the site is trying to convey, changing one component or color
can suddenly make every thing else appear out of place. That said, your website can however be
edited later based on the
package you have chosen.
Q.
What is a Test Site?
A. The Test Site is
the last production phase before uploading the site to a server. We put a fully functional
copy of your website on a temporary test server. You will be given
access to this Test Server so that you can see your site from any computer
that has an internet connection. No one else can see the site at this
point unless you
forward the temporary address to them. We do this to make sure that
everything is in working order and that you are happy with the finished
product just as it would appear on the internet before we publish the site on the world wide web
itself. Once you
approve the Test Site, we will be able to to upload the finished site to
the host server.

Q.
What about my site name (domain name)?
A. This is a name that
you choose. We help you in this process too, but it is very easy. Be aware
that many domain names are already taken and over a million new ones are
registered every day. This means that you might not be able to have the
name exactly as you would like. For example you may have to go for a
name that ends with .ca instead of .com, or you may have to use a personalized name
instead of a generic one. As a norm, the more generic the name the less
availability.

Q. How do I get my
Website seen by Others?
A. Most people think they can
design a website, upload it to a server and they are done, not so fast. There are two aspects to this. The
first is of course to upload your site to a server host of your choice, for this you need a domain
name and a pre-purchased hosting package. After this your site will be visible on the web but no
one will probably visit it until you start promoting it and give out
your new website address. Most people use search engines to find
websites and hence it is crucial that you get your site listed with the
major search engines. We do this for you of course. However even after
submission the site to the major 10 search engines such as Google, Yahoo, MSN and
the likes, some time must go by before the so called “web-crawler robots”
start finding and indexing (propagating) your new website around the
world. As a norm, the more
traffic your website has the faster it propagates the world wide web. Usually it is
will take up to 3 months for your site to appear in the first few pages
of a web search. Unless you rely on search engines however, this is
seldom a problem as most people give out business cards with their
website address printed on them and give them out to their friends and customers.
